Saltar al contenido
View in the app

A better way to browse. Learn more.

Ayuda Excel

A full-screen app on your home screen with push notifications, badges and more.

To install this app on iOS and iPadOS
  1. Tap the Share icon in Safari
  2. Scroll the menu and tap Add to Home Screen.
  3. Tap Add in the top-right corner.
To install this app on Android
  1. Tap the 3-dot menu (⋮) in the top-right corner of the browser.
  2. Tap Add to Home screen or Install app.
  3. Confirm by tapping Install.

Macros y programación VBA

Temas sobre la automatización de Excel utilizando macros y VBA. Errores de VBA. ¿No consigues que tus macros hagan lo que necesitas?

  1. Started by Alejandro Delgado,

    Buenas tengo una macro que cambia los nombres de las fotos que guardo en un archivo lo que quisiera es poder agregarle a la foto un numero visible ya sea en la misma foto o en un marco se puede hacer?

    • 0

      Reacciones de usuarios

    • 0 respuestas
    • 714 visitas
  2. Started by sasas,

    Hola amigos recurro a uds pues no encuentro solucion en internet, mi consulta es: Como envio el foco (SETFOCUS) a un determinado valor de un combobox, les explico el contexto: Tengo un combobox con 3 estados Estado1 Estado2 Estado3 Un formulario que esta en estado1 no puede pasar a estado3, tienen que pasar por estado2, entonces si mi formulario esta en estado1 y le cambio a estado3 y le doy guardar, me envia una alerta y me envia a mi formulario pero pierdo el foco de mi valor inicial "estado1" Muchas Gracias

    • 0

      Reacciones de usuarios

    • 5 respuestas
    • 2.4k visitas
  3. Started by Gustavo Denis,

    Gente, tengo un formulario que estoy haciendo que cargaria una base de datos de empleados. Entre esos datos esta el CUIL, es un codigo personal tributario de Argentina. Veo que dentro de de Herramientas --> Controles Adicionales hay uno llamado "Control_CUIT.CUIT" funciona perfecto pero no le encuentro la vuelta para validarlo y que me muestre un mensaje de error si es que no está completo. Lo que esta pasando es que aunque este incompleto pasa al siguiente campo y graba los datos sin error. El codigo es de 11 digitos del 20-35000000-7 por ejemplo. El control ya cuenta con el formato que separa las tres partes lo que queda bien esteticamente, por eso lo prefiero. El …

    • 0

      Reacciones de usuarios

    • 0 respuestas
    • 1.3k visitas
  4. Started by Salvador1,

    Hola: Sub ColorearMeses() For i = 1 To 12 Cells(1, Columns.Count).End(xlToLeft).offset(0,1).Offset(0, -i).Select ActiveCell.Interior.ColorIndex = 4 Next i End Sub[/CODE] Esta macro recorre las columnas de una fila hacia atrás (izquierda) rellenándo cada celda con el color indicado. Pero todas quedan del mismo color. Quisiera que cada celda la rellenara alternativamente con dos colores más, por ejemplo (6 y 44). Es decir: para i = 1, color =4 para i=2, color =6 para i = 3, color = 44 para i = 4, color [b]4 [/b](se repite el ciclo), El archivo está como quiero que quede. Saludos. Color.rar

    • 0

      Reacciones de usuarios

    • 2 respuestas
    • 795 visitas
  5. Started by pipex360,

    Hola amigos tengo una pregunta, necesito crear una manera de llenar fichas automáticamente, para esto cuento con una base. Lo que hago yo es insertar un buscarv asociado al numero de local (son 400 locales) y automáticamente se llena la ficha, el problema es que esto tendria que repetirlo 400 veces. Por esto leí sobre los macros he grabe uno, pero este me permite solo auto llenar la ficha que ya hice, mi pregunta es como hago para que el macro me realice automáticamente las 400 fichas? grabe esta macro lo que hace es crear la ficha y guardarla en el pc, necesito hacerlo para 400 datos (ojo que los numeros no son necesariamente sucesivos esto quiere decir que pueden habe…

    • 0

      Reacciones de usuarios

    • 5 respuestas
    • 2.4k visitas
  6. Started by carabao,

    Hola, me gustaría saber si existe la manera mediante una macro de excel, de imprimir otro archivo en PDF previamente creado, es decir no archivo excel en sí, si no otro diferente. Gracias.

    • 0

      Reacciones de usuarios

    • 1 respuesta
    • 2.7k visitas
  7. Started by nosxone654,

    Estimados, quisiera saber si es posible mediante un userform hacer una consulta a una base de datos access. Me explico: yo quiero ingresar un rut dentro de un textbox y este sea buscado dentro de una base de datos access y me devuelva el nombre dentro de otro textbox. Desde a muchas gracias por su ayuda

    • 0

      Reacciones de usuarios

    • 1 respuesta
    • 803 visitas
  8. Ola estoy tratando de enviar la Imagen del Userform/Imagen a una carpeta destinada en C:\Imagen dodne llegue con el nombre normal de la imagen. trato con algunos codigos pero me sale error, alguna falla que estare realizando a espera de sus comentarios y apooyo gracias. enviar imagen a carpeta.xls

    • 0

      Reacciones de usuarios

    • 1 respuesta
    • 624 visitas
  9. Started by DarkKaiser,

    Ola que tal , tengo un problema con al momento de registrar datos con imagenes, el la imagen primero que tengo ingresa y guarda normal el dato en su direcciond e dodne proviene , pero eh agregado otro imagen para que me garden 2 imagenes pero cuando guardo la imagen se corren a una misma y cuando abro de nuevo el userform vio la misma imagen en los 2 cuadros de imagenes, es porque al momento de guadar las direcciones o modificar se corren a una solo imagen, alguien que me pudiera ayudar por favor gracias Formulario_Avanzado.xls

    • 0

      Reacciones de usuarios

    • 2 respuestas
    • 742 visitas
  10. Tengo un formato de llenado en PEDIDO y cada vez que le doy Clic en el botón necesito que me almacene los datos en la hoja PRODUCCIÓN, evitando las celdas vacías y debajo del último dato en PRODUCCIÓN. Ya logré hacer que los pegue pero solo quiero los valores no el formato, porque si yo le doy clic así como está me copia también el formato de la celda. Si yo vuelvo a ingresar datos me sustituye los existentes. Se que en Visual es con Recordset y mover el apuntador, pero aquí en Excel no tengo idea de como hacerle. Desde ya muchas gracias!! Portafolio.rar

    • 0

      Reacciones de usuarios

    • 5 respuestas
    • 857 visitas
  11. Started by pablitox_6,

    Hola, les cuento que tengo un excel el que me interesa arreglar es el boton de la izquierda arriba que sale buscar por sectores y mes... al abrir este me salen varias preguntas y luego al poner aceptar se me hace una busqueda en los archivos y se me abren los archivos que necesito. Todo funciona perfecto. El problema es que me pidieron colocar otro filtro por clave identico al anterior solo que ahora es vez de buscar una sola clave de codigo me busque dos o 3. queria preguntar como puedo crear dos claves abajo de la creada igual a esa y que haga el mismo filtro y funcion. Ojala puedan ayudarme adjuntare aqui el excel para ver si pueden ayudarme, se los agradeceria much…

    • 0

      Reacciones de usuarios

    • 1 respuesta
    • 722 visitas
  12. Started by pepetoño,

    hola hola tengo una pregunta por que he estado quebrando me la cabeza tengo un textbox en el que capturo una serie de numero aproximadamente 8 números por ejemplo 38562135 , y tengo una pequeña base de datos y comparo lo que hay en esa columna lo capturado pero no me sale solo con caracteres, lo que quiero saber es si es posible hacer esa comparación, que capture en mi textbox así números y los pueda comparar, por que siento que mi textbox solo captura eso texto, caracteres nada mas. si alguien me pude ayudar por favor.

    • 0

      Reacciones de usuarios

    • 3 respuestas
    • 3.3k visitas
  13. Started by tuning,

    Hola buenas a todos. Chicos yo realizo algunas tareas en excel y las debo enviar todos los días, o cada tanto a una cuenta de gmail. el problema es que a veces borran la contraseña del navegador. Quisiera saber como puedo hacer para adjuntar la planilla y a través de un botón enviarla a un destinatario de gmail, ya tengo configurada una cuenta de gmail a través de outlook, pero no se como hacer ese botón podrían ayudarme?. les dejo un ejemplo de la planilla. Les agradeceria la ayuudaa, muchas gracias!. Saludos PRO.xls

    • 0

      Reacciones de usuarios

    • 0 respuestas
    • 663 visitas
  14. Started by inkabebe,

    Hola con todos los integrantes de esta gran comunidad, desde ya las gracias por atender mi solicitud. Bueno si no es abusar de su confianza les comento que he buscado por la red antes de incomodarlos y los ejemplos que logrado encontrar digamos que no hacen lo que necesito y lo que necesito es un código o macro que me permita ocultar automáticamente las hojas del libro con el cual trabajo (20 hojas), y que cuando abra el libro se muestren estas hojas, pero antes de mostrarlas me pida una contraseña y usuario si fuera posible o simplemente que pida contraseña, si es correcta que abra la hoja y si no que se cierre el libro automáticamente . Gracias antic…

    • 0

      Reacciones de usuarios

    • 4 respuestas
    • 1k visitas
  15. Started by carlomagno333,

    Por favor si me puede ayudar con la creacion de una macro para poder controlar mis transacciones de almacen (ingresos y salidas) por medio de USEFORMS,.

    • 0

      Reacciones de usuarios

    • 1 respuesta
    • 885 visitas
  16. Buenas tardes, me podrian ayudar con esta duda, tengo una tabla donde se encuentra una columna llamada estado y otra valor,en estado tengo celdas con listas desplegables, al seleccionar cualquier valor de estos quiero que la celda del lado en la columna valor se habilite para escribir, en el caso de que no se seleccione ningún valor, esta se bloquee. Gracias por la ayuda. Prueba.xls

    • 0

      Reacciones de usuarios

    • 1 respuesta
    • 824 visitas
  17. Started by pablitox_6,

    Tengo un problema, se trata que necesito hacer un userform con Visual, que contenga un par de preguntas por ejemplo sector y ruta. Luego un botón donde salga aceptar. La idea de esto es que las respuestas que yo coloque, al poner aceptar me haga una búsqueda del archivo que son llamados SECTORRUTA (un ejemplo existen 2 sectores y 20 rutas y el nombre de los archivos siempre está como el numero del sector seguido del numero de la RUTA un ejemplo de esto puede ser 120(sector 1 ruta 20). La idea de hacer esto es colocar en la userform algún numero de sector y el numero de ruta y al poner aceptar se me abra el libro indicado que se encuentra en una carpeta que contiene…

    • 0

      Reacciones de usuarios

    • 3 respuestas
    • 842 visitas
  18. Started by fedejavier20,

    Estimados, quería saber si podían ayudarme con una búsqueda en una base de datos en la cual tengo que ingresar por un lado el tipo de material (civil, mecánico, eléctrico, etc) y el otro criterio de búsqueda es por la descripción del material o su código, según lo elija en el formulario. Me gustaría que aparezca el o los resultados de la búsqueda en un listbox y de ser posible desde este listbox seleccionar el material y llevarlo otra hoja de Excel activa, en la cual estaría trabajando con un presupuesto. Adjunto el archivo con el modelo de formulario y lo que pude hacer que no funciona correctamente. Desde ya les agradezco la ayuda. Saludos cordiales. Sistema de bu…

    • 0

      Reacciones de usuarios

    • 0 respuestas
    • 709 visitas
  19. Started by Nomada7,

    Hola, Quisiera saber si es posible desde una macro enviar números por el puerto USB, de forma que otro PC al que estuviera conectado recibiera los datos como si fuera un teclado. A ver si alguien puede sacarme de dudas. Muchas gracias.

    • 0

      Reacciones de usuarios

    • 0 respuestas
    • 749 visitas
  20. Started by EdmundoFF,

    Estimados, ojalá y me puedan ayudar a solucionar este error que anexo.... y les platico... Resulta que este archivo trabaja muy bien en mi máquina y en la de todas donde trabajo, pero cuando se lo mandamos al cliente les manda este error solo a ellos, ya lo revisó el cliente con su gente de sistemas pero ahora piden que si se puede compilar a 64 bits. Me pueden ayudar a solucionarles este problema que solo a ellos les arroja? De antemano, muchas gracias y saludos. error compi.zip

    • 0

      Reacciones de usuarios

    • 6 respuestas
    • 943 visitas
  21. Started by JoaoM,

    En el formulario tengo 100 Proveedores y elimino el de la linea 42, me queda la numeracion salteada como se ve en la imagen, la numeracion no continua porque las lineas se corren hacia arriba COMO DEBE SER y esta bien pero la numeracion queda salteada Para ordenar los datos al ingresar o editar datos, tengo desde la columna B hacia adelante porque no puedo ordenar por la A porque entonces me quedaria los nombres desordenados y los quiero seguir teniendo ordenados Rem Ordena la columna NOMBRE ( alfabeticamente (A a Z) X = ActiveSheet.Range("B" & Rows.Count).End(xlUp).Row Set myrange = ActiveSheet.Range("B2:J" & X) 'ordena hasta la columna J myrange.Sort Key1…

    • 0

      Reacciones de usuarios

    • 2 respuestas
    • 1k visitas
  22. Started by Augusto_86,

    buenas tardes tengo dos libros RegistroVenta y Bdato, en el libro RegistroVenta esta el formulario Registrar el cual quiero que al colocar un valor en el TextBox1 haga una busqueda en el libro Bdato y el resultado lo muestre en TextBox2 o un label nota: el libro Bdato debe de permanecer cerrado o en todo caso debe abrir y cerrar sin ser detectado por el usuario

    • 0

      Reacciones de usuarios

    • 6 respuestas
    • 850 visitas
  23. Hola Amigos del foro me gustaría saber como puedo hacer para que el formulario se ajuste a la resolución del monitor donde lo trabaje, el problema esta que cree mi proyecto en un monitor de 1280 x 1024 y cuando abro el formulario en un monitor mas pequeño no se puede ver todo, es posible hacer una macro para solucionar esto esto??? Encontré algo de usar el evento GetSystemMetrics pero no se como usarlo... Muy agradecido por sus aportes...

    • 0

      Reacciones de usuarios

    • 16 respuestas
    • 29.3k visitas
  24. Started by Felipe Rios,

    Hola, Soy nuevo en macros, y encontré éste archivo de COntrol de Entradas y Salidas. Quisiera saber qué debo cambiar para que funcione la macro SIN que el "código" sea numeral NI correlativo, es decir que reconozca un código alfanumérico. Ejemplo: A2=TS1243X Control Entradas y Salidas Macros.rar

    • 0

      Reacciones de usuarios

    • 2 respuestas
    • 1.8k visitas
  25. Started by nixonlyo,

    ¿Cómo hago para mostrar una barra de progreso en excel mientras el ejecuta mi macro? Es decir, tengo este archivo que me calcula muchas formulas de SUMAPRODUCTO y lo deje en modo manual, porque uso macros para otras cosas, y quiero que al ejecutar la macro me muestre una barra de progreso, pero no estoy seguro de como hacerlo, busque información pero no logro entender bien como hacerla con mi macro. No se si hay una mejor forma de haberla me gustaría me guiaran a hacerlo de la mas optima forma. prueba.rar

    • 0

      Reacciones de usuarios

    • 1 respuesta
    • 5.4k visitas

Información básica de protección de datos

  • Responsable: Sergio Andrés Celemín
  • Finalidad: Moderar y responder comentarios de usuarios. Recuerda que la información que facilites es pública, y los datos que incluyas los leerá cualquier visitante de esta web, así como el avatar que poseas.
  • Legitimación: Consentimiento del interesado.
  • Destinatarios : Hetzner Online GmbH.
  • Duración: Mientras se conserve este post o hilo en la comunidad, o decidas eliminar el comentario.
  • Derechos: Puedes ejercitar en cualquier momento tus derechos de acceso, rectificación, supresión, oposición y demás derechos legalmente establecidos a través del email sergio@ayudaexcel.com

Información adicional: Encontrarás más información en la política de privacidad.
 

Configure browser push notifications

Chrome (Android)
  1. Tap the lock icon next to the address bar.
  2. Tap Permissions → Notifications.
  3. Adjust your preference.
Chrome (Desktop)
  1. Click the padlock icon in the address bar.
  2. Select Site settings.
  3. Find Notifications and adjust your preference.